Output 2d39487675c76fb9ddba44f33982d13c528629264962cef51964734b72cbbaa6:13

value
30128
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ea0a44b9492088f39337c1fa13149075d2ee4ede OP_EQUAL
address
3P2WLtxZ726iqL68XVkWEz8riirXcGNe1o
transaction
2d39487675c76fb9ddba44f33982d13c528629264962cef51964734b72cbbaa6
confirmations
218716
spent
true